Roger Gerard Callewaert

December 22, 1937 — April 4, 2012

Roger Gerard Callewaert, 74, passed away April 4, 2012 at his residence in Williamsport. He was born December 22, 1937 to Irene Boyard and Gerard Callewaert in Sturtevant, Wisconsin. He was of the Catholic faith and served as an altar boy at St. Sebastian's Catholic Church in Sturtevant.

He is survived by his beloved wife Bonnie, his daughter Cindy Linstroth of Williamsport, one brother Michael, a son Roger, Jr. Sung-Jung, a son Chris Charyl, a son Jeff, all of Racine Wisconsin, a son Lee Jane of River Hills, Wisconsin, a son Craig of Decatur, Georgia, eleven grandchildren, and other relatives. Roger was an Industrial Construction Contractor in Racine before moving to the Callewaert's cattle farm in Tennessee in 1985. He was an active member of the YMCA and he loved animals, many of whom he rescued.

Private funeral arrangements were made by Williams Funeral Home in Columbia. There will be a memorial service held at a later date for close friends and family. Condolences may be sent to the Callewaert residence. Memorials may be made to the Hope House or P.E.T.A.
